An Italian Cup-Hilt Rapier
Mid-17th Century

With tapering blade of hollowed diamond section and of exceptional length, hollowed rectangular ricasso struck on one side with a mark, the hilt with straight slightly tapering quillons of circular section incised with waved decoration, pointed langets, knuckle-guard and compressed pommel en suite, the last with flattened button, faceted grip bound with twisted iron wire between Turk's heads, pierced guardapolvo, and cup pierced and engraved with bands of foliage between plain turned borders, the wide upper band inhabited by a monkey, a bird and monsters (some scattered pitting)
126 cm. blade

Footnotes

Probably Brescian for the Spanish or Neapolitan market
